Asus RT-AC66U Local DNS

Hello,

Am I correct in thinking if I wanted to have local DNS resolution that I would need to have merlin firmware installed?

For instance if I wanted to redirect a domain to an internal IP...

domain.com 192.168.1.10

And to have local hostname resolution.

name.my.local 192.168.1.11

Thanks
Sam
 
Not a DNS approach, but you could have each PC/handheld that might need redirecting put that symbolic host LAN IP address in its "hosts" file. Windows and others first look in this file before doing a DNS lookup.

Perhaps too, if there are many PCs/handhelds that would need this host file, you could put the host file on a LAN shared folder (SMB). That's a text file.
On win 7, it's here: C:\Windows\System32\drivers\etc

These are alternatives.
